Question 338093: Find the equation of he line passing through (3,0) and (0,-3)

First let's find the slope of the line through the points and


Note: is the first point . So this means that x%5B1%5D=3 and y%5B1%5D=0.
Also, is the second point . So this means that x%5B2%5D=0 and y%5B2%5D=-3.


m=%28y%5B2%5D-y%5B1%5D%29%2F%28x%5B2%5D-x%5B1%5D%29 Start with the slope formula.


m=%28-3-0%29%2F%280-3%29 Plug in y%5B2%5D=-3, y%5B1%5D=0, x%5B2%5D=0, and x%5B1%5D=3


m=%28-3%29%2F%280-3%29 Subtract 0 from -3 to get -3


m=%28-3%29%2F%28-3%29 Subtract 3 from 0 to get -3


m=1 Reduce


So the slope of the line that goes through the points and is m=1


Now let's use the point slope formula:


y-y%5B1%5D=m%28x-x%5B1%5D%29 Start with the point slope formula


y-0=1%28x-3%29 Plug in m=1, x%5B1%5D=3, and y%5B1%5D=0


y-0=1x%2B1%28-3%29 Distribute


y-0=1x-3 Multiply


y=1x-3%2B0 Add 0 to both sides.


y=1x-3 Combine like terms.


y=x-3 Simplify


So the equation that goes through the points and is y=x-3


Notice how the graph of y=x-3 goes through the points and . So this visually verifies our answer.
